One of the ways Battle River Power Coop honours the fifth cooperative principle, education, is by supporting the education of youth in our membership by making available annual sponsorships to the Alberta Community and Co-operative Association (ACCA) Youth Leadership Program and through post-secondary scholarships. Five scholarships of $1,500.00 each are available to dependents of members in good standing who will be entering their first year of post-secondary study in either a diploma or degree-granting program. An applicant must be a high school graduate of the previous or current school year and applications must be submitted before the second Friday of February each year.

In addition to a completed application, the following requirements must be met/included:

  • Be entering their first year of post-secondary study in a diploma or degree-granting program.
  • Be a high school graduate of the previous or current calendar year.
  •  Provide a transcript of marks for grades 10, 11, and 12.
  • Proof of registration must be provided as follows:
    1. Letter of acceptance and/or confirmation of registration in the program of studies
    2. A copy of the tuition payment receipt confirming enrollment.
                     (Note: The successful scholarship applicant must submit the receipt prior to the cheque being issued.)
  • Provide a letter of reference from the school principal, teacher or guidance counselor, enclosed with the application or sent separately.
  • Enclose a letter written by the applicant stating the need for financial assistance, the reason for choosing the program of
    studies, and a description of the applicant’s community involvement.
